質問 > 管理機能 > EC-CUBE3バージョンアップ後にログインできない |
管理機能
スレッド表示 | 新しいものから | 前のトピック | 次のトピック | 下へ |
投稿者 | スレッド |
---|---|
h_tanaka |
投稿日時: 2018/4/5 10:49
対応状況: 解決済
|
神 登録日: 2016/7/22 居住地: 愛媛県 投稿: 1646 |
EC-CUBE3バージョンアップ後にログインできない EC-CUBE3.0.13 → EC-CUBE3.0.14
EC-CUBE本体をバージョンアップしてから、管理画面にログインできなくなりました。 ID、パスを入力してログインボタンを押すも、またログインページに戻ってきます。 ID、パスが間違っているときは「ログインできませんでした。入力内容に誤りがないかご確認ください。」というメッセージが表示されますが、このメッセージは表示されません。 バージョンアップでは、本体をカスタマイズしていたため1ファイルずつ差分を確認してソースをマージしました。 デバッグモードで Symfony profiler を確認したところ、AccessDeniedException が発生していました。 あとはシステムログにエラー等出ておらず、アパッチのログにも何も出力されていませんでした。 app/cache/eccube/session に正常にセッションは作成されているようです。 html/install.php を起動して管理者パスワードを再設定しても状況変わりません。 どなたか原因わかりますでしょうか? 【Symfony profiler】 AccessDeniedException in AccessListener.php line 70: Access Denied. in /Applications/MAMP/htdocs/example/ionic/vendor/symfony/security/Http/Firewall/AccessListener.php line 70 at AccessListener->handle(object(GetResponseEvent)) in Firewall.php line 69 at Firewall->onKernelRequest(object(GetResponseEvent), 'kernel.request', object(TraceableEventDispatcher)) at call_user_func(array(object(Firewall), 'onKernelRequest'), object(GetResponseEvent), 'kernel.request', object(TraceableEventDispatcher)) in WrappedListener.php line 61 at WrappedListener->__invoke(object(GetResponseEvent), 'kernel.request', object(EventDispatcher)) at call_user_func(object(WrappedListener), object(GetResponseEvent), 'kernel.request', object(EventDispatcher)) in EventDispatcher.php line 161 at EventDispatcher->doDispatch(array(object(WrappedListener), object(WrappedListener), object(WrappedListener), object(WrappedListener), object(WrappedListener), object(WrappedListener), object(WrappedListener), object(WrappedListener), object(WrappedListener), object(WrappedListener), object(WrappedListener), object(WrappedListener), object(WrappedListener), object(WrappedListener), object(WrappedListener), object(WrappedListener)), 'kernel.request', object(GetResponseEvent)) in EventDispatcher.php line 46 at EventDispatcher->dispatch('kernel.request', object(GetResponseEvent)) in TraceableEventDispatcher.php line 128 at TraceableEventDispatcher->dispatch('kernel.request', object(GetResponseEvent)) in HttpKernel.php line 125 at HttpKernel->handleRaw(object(Request), '1') in HttpKernel.php line 64 at HttpKernel->handle(object(Request), '1', true) in Application.php line 586 at Application->handle(object(Request)) in Application.php line 563 at Application->run() in index_dev.php line 105
|
h_tanaka |
投稿日時: 2018/4/5 12:30
対応状況: −−−
|
神 登録日: 2016/7/22 居住地: 愛媛県 投稿: 1646 |
Re: EC-CUBE3バージョンアップ後にログインできない 自己解決しました。
app/config/eccube/path.yml root_urlpath を環境に合わせて変更することで正常にログインできるようになりました。 root_urlpath: /xxxxx/html ↓ root_urlpath: /xxxxx
|
スレッド表示 | 新しいものから | 前のトピック | 次のトピック | トップ |